THE MORRIS MUSEUM INC, of MORRISTOWN, NJ, is a Public Charity tracked in Imperigo's IRS 990 database. The 2025 filing shows $2.5M in revenue, $4.0M in expenses, $14.1M in total assets. 37 publicly reported grants to this organization, totaling roughly $551K, appear in IRS filings.

Financial Trends

Year Revenue Expenses Assets
2025 $2.5M $4.0M $14.1M
2024 $3.1M $3.3M $15.0M
2023 $2.3M $2.9M $15.5M
2022 $2.5M $2.9M $15.9M
2021 $3.4M $2.5M $16.7M

Between 2021 and 2025, reported annual revenue declined from $3.4M to $2.5M (-27%), with total assets most recently reported at $14.1M.
